Hearing some juicy gossip was one thing–it felt great. But when it was the kind that could blow up, even making a clean exit became a challenge.

“Jeffrey, I think that was just a friendly hug between old friends. No need to read too much into it,” Stanley said, trying to lighten the mood and catch his breath.

Gregory thought, ‘Maybe you should just stop talking”

Clearly missing Jeffrey’s icy glare, Stanley went on, “Besides, you and Rebecca have been married with kids for years. Ian’s crush is ancient history by now.”

Worried about getting dragged into the mess, Gregory asked seriously, “Mr. Garcia, are you thirsty?”

“Nope,” Stanley blurted out defensively.

Gripping the wheel with a sweaty hand, Gregory insisted, “I think you’re thirsty.”

Finally feeling the tension ease a bit, Stanley muttered, “Jeffrey, what’s wrong with your assistant? First he blocks me from leaving, and now he’s trying to force water on me.”

Jeffrey turned slowly toward him. “I think you’re thirsty, too.”

“I-” Stanley’s words caught in his throat under Jeffrey’s dangerous look.

‘What was I thinking? Lactually believed I was getting through to him,‘ Stanley thought.

Heart pounding, he grabbed a water bottle and sat back down obediently. “Well, if you say I’m thirsty, then I’m thirsty,” he

said.

Jeffrey looked away, his eyes darkening. ‘lan? I’ve almost forgotten this guy,‘ he thought.

The car continued down the street before following Rebecca and lan into an upscale restaurant. Through the window, Jeffrey watched the two step inside, laughing and chatting closely. His lips tightened into a cold, thin line.

Silence hung heavy in the car. Neither Stanley nor Gregory dared to speak.

Jeffrey glanced at the restaurant and asked, “Who owns this place?”

Stanley looked blank. ‘How am I supposed to know? It’s my first time here, too.‘

“It’s under one of the Garcia Group subsidiaries,” Gregory answered smoothly, relieved he’d anticipated the question.
